Fermentation in food processing
Fermentation in food processing is the process of converting carbohydrates to alcohol or organic acids using microorganisms—yeasts or bacteria—under anaerobic conditions.

Yeast
Yeasts are eukaryotic, single-celled microorganisms classified as members of the fungus kingdom.
